Title: The Innovations of James B Hendrickson

Introduction

James B Hendrickson is a notable inventor based in Cambridge, MA (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of chemistry, holding a total of 4 patents. His work primarily focuses on the synthesis of chemical compounds with various applications.

Latest Patents

Hendrickson's latest patents include the development of cyclic tetrabenzimidazole, which is a yellowish, visually non-fluorescent substance. This compound and its chelates, tautomers, ionization, and oxidation forms have utility as chelating agents, catalysts, and electrooptic components. Another significant patent involves the synthesis of 1-substituted isoquinolines. This method provides a way to synthesize particular isoquinoline compounds that serve as useful intermediates in the preparation of opium alkaloids, such as morphine and codeine. The process includes the acylation of the isoquinoline nitrogen, the reaction of the acylated isoquinoline with a phosphorous compound, and condensation with a benzaldehyde derivative to yield a 1-benzyl isoquinoline.
